Uttarakhand Govt Accused of Inaction in Ankita Bhandari Murder Case
Ankita Bhandaris mother, Soni Devi, has alleged that the Uttarakhand government is not taking action against BJP leaders named in the murder case. She claims the names of BJP MLA Renu Bisht and the then Sub-Collector have surfaced, but no action has been taken.
In a heart-wrenching plea for justice, Soni Devi, the mother of Ankita Bhandari, who was allegedly murdered by the owner of the resort where she worked, has accused the Uttarakhand government of failing to take any action against BJP leaders whose names have surfaced in the case.

Allegations of BJP Involvement
In a video message, Devi alleged that the names of BJP MLA from Yamkeshwar, Renu Bisht, and the then Sub-Collector of the area have emerged in connection with the case, yet the state government has refrained from taking any action against them. State Congress President Karan Mahara amplified Devi's concerns by questioning when Chief Minister Pushkar Singh Dhami will address the tears of Ankita's mother.
Devi further claimed that a "VIP" being discussed in the case is BJP leader Ajaey Kumar, and no action has been taken against him either. She expressed her distress over the state government's actions, which include filing a false case against social worker Ashutosh Negi, who has been assisting Devi in the case, and transferring his wife to Pithoragarh.
Demand for Justice
Devi issued a stern warning that if the case against Negi is not dropped promptly and his wife's transfer is not revoked, she will take drastic measures, even sacrificing her own life. The tragic incident that unfolded in September 2022 saw Ankita, a receptionist at Vanantra Resort in Ganga Bhogpur, allegedly pushed into the Chilla Canal near Rishikesh by resort owner Pulkit Arya and two of his employees, Saurabh Bhaskar and Ankit Gupta.
It was alleged that Ankita's refusal to engage in a physical relationship with a "VIP" led to her untimely demise. State Congress President Karan Mahara emphasized the need for a thorough investigation under the supervision of a serving judge of the High Court.
BJP's Response
In response to the allegations, BJP's state media in-charge Manveer Singh Chauhan dismissed the Congress's claims as retaliation for their continuous electoral defeats. He accused the Congress of engaging in "low-level politics" and asserted that they have no genuine concern for Ankita or her family.
Chauhan alleged that the Congress is attempting to tarnish the reputation of BJP leaders by exploiting the emotional statements made by Ankita's family. He warned the Congress that the party will seek legal recourse if unsubstantiated allegations continue to be leveled against its leaders.
